Output 50baa81a0d4623c5c2d07c8f77b7929027f1a7dca613a5393c356ac02acae2a2:5

value
13184230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f7aa84783a99f459eee9acfe85ab956d5306deee OP_EQUAL
address
3QGZ6gnBfARkT8tpnCX2nxSVsvdvSG5Cak
transaction
50baa81a0d4623c5c2d07c8f77b7929027f1a7dca613a5393c356ac02acae2a2
spent
true